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
Practical Metal Polishing - Mostly, metal polishing is important for appearance as well as clean-room uses. It is one of the most preferred procedures due to its use in developing the overall attractiveness of the items, for instance, kitchenware, motor vehicle parts or motorcycle parts. Moreover, numerous clean-rooms will want a shiny finish to decrease the porosity of the components that may result in dust to gather and contaminate. An outstanding instance of this implementation might be in a vacuum chamber. There exist a great number of strategies to polish metals, and we'll consider some of the steps involved. Various metals can be finished electromechanically, using chemicals, manually by hand, or with specialized buffing machines. A particular polishing paste or compound can be applied, that may incorporate chromium oxide, tripoli,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, limestone, or iron oxide. Buffing stainless steel, due to its low th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its rather high viscosity is among the most time-consuming. However, goods produced from non-ferrous metals tend to be more responsive to buffing, as they need the lower amount of operations.
Where a superior processing quality is not important, swifter pad speeds may be used. A decreased pad speed is commonly used should a high standard mirror finish is necessary. Finishing buffs plastered in paste will be noticeably affected by specific pressure on the buffing pad. The power of the surface pressure might be heightened within certain constraints, having said that, further exceeding the maximum amount of pressure not just decreases the quality level of the process, but in addition degrades effectiveness, can lead to wear on the part, and also an evident overheating of the items being worked on, as a consequence of friction. For thinner items, it will be elevated heat (and a ensuing bendability of the metal) that cause items to flex, buckle or twist. Overall, it requires a highly trained polisher to look at all these elements to equally prevent harm to the part and to get the job done successfully. For you to appreciably boost the standard of the completed surface, the polishing operation ought to be executed with reduced aggression and not so much pressure in order to in time complete a surface devoid of scratches or fine lines coming from the finishing process, thus ending up with a sparkling mirror finish.
